SUMMARY

The Account Representative will manage the day-to-day services associated with the management of the services of employer accounts, including implementation, enrollments, ongoing services, and the renewal processes. The Account Representative will be the main contact for the employer’s administrators once the account has been sold. They will work directly with the Sales Team, Client’s Broker, the Employer Representatives and the Curative Health Plan department leaders to ensure that all client’s are receiving the highest level of service.


ESSENTIAL D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ES 

  • Coordination of implementation of new employer accounts placed by the Sales Department.
  • Work with new employers to initiate the enrollment process and manage the complete implementation and process through open enrollment. Coordinate with Curative Administrators the enrollment is submitted and processed efficiently and timely.
  • Meet with new client representatives to educate their administrators on the premium payment and enrollment processes.
  • Manage and coordinate with any needed Curative resources and staff for Employer’s Health Fairs. 
  • Confirm with Curative Administrators and the ID Card vendor that all ID Card packages are being mailed to Participants in a timely manner.
  • Confirm with the Curative RN Staff that all initial information is received for enrollment to begin the Assessment meetings so that all new enrollees have their Assessment within 120 days of enrollment. 
  • Coordinate with IT to make sure the employer and employee portal have all of the correct links for the Benefit Booklet and plan specifications.
  • Manage the ongoing enrollment change process throughout the Plan Year.
  • Maintain ongoing support and meetings with employer group representatives to maintain a positive relationship with the client verifying their needs and expectations are met at the highest level. 
  • Provide periodic reports to clients on their account status.
  • Work with Health Plan Management on any ongoing needs for clients.
  • Work with Health Plan Management and the Actuarial Team to develop annual renewals. Deliver and review the renewals to the appropriate client representatives.
  • Manage the open enrollment process for the renewing clients.
  • Maintain a dialogue with the client’s broker to keep them aware of the account status and any issues that may arise and their resolution.
  • Develop an encyclopedic knowledge of the Curative Health Plan Benefits and Services.
